Peaks Bondcliff, Mt. Bond, West Bond, Mt. Guyot, Zealand Mountain, NH
Trails
Trails: Lincoln Woods Trail, Bondcliff Trail, West Bond Spur, Twinway, Zealand Spur, Zealand Trail

Date of Hike: Tuesday, September 18, 2012

Surface Conditions: Dry Trail, Wet/Slippery Rock, Mud - Minor/Avoidable

Water Crossing Notes: water crossings were all low.

Comments: trails were all in good condition and mostly dry. noted some greasy rocks in the last .25 or so above whitewall brook on the twinway, but otherwise great footing all day. the new bridge on the zealand trail is pretty nice. a number of signs warning about bear issues at various points. seems canisters might start becoming a good idea here in nh.
